Cabinet Made in Teak and Cane Panels Attributed to Augusto Romano -Turin School
By Augusto Romano
Located in Chiavari, Liguria
Exceptional Italian Midcentury cabinet with a carved teak frame and cane panels. This is an unique piece made in the 1950s by a Turin cabinetmaker on a private commission. The designer is unknown but the overall lines, details and the craftmanship point to a drawing of Augusto Romano, one of the most influential exponents of the school of Turin...
